Abstract:
A tomographic image creation device 10 comprises a time difference calculation unit 12, a signal waveform processing unit 13, an error estimation unit 14, a γ-ray pair generation position calculation unit 15, an image creation unit 16, etc. The time difference calculation unit 12 obtains, for each of multiple γ-ray pair coincidence events, the time difference tled between timings at which respective values of a first signal and a second signal that have been output from a signal waveform acquisition unit 11 reach a threshold. The signal waveform processing unit 13 relatively shifts the waveform of the first signal or the waveform of the second signal by the time difference tled in a direction in which the waveform of the first signal and the waveform of the second signal approach each other in the time axis direction. The error estimation unit 14 uses a DNN to estimate, on the respective shifted waveforms of the first signal and the second signal, an error terr included in the time difference tled. This makes it possible to provide a tomographic image creation device that uses a DNN to create a tomographic image of a subject on the basis of multiple pieces of γ-ray pair coincidence event information acquired by a PET detector, wherein the tomographic image creation device enables easy training of the DNN.
